Why Sudden Urban Floods Are Becoming More Frequent

Rapid urbanization: Impermeable concrete surfaces prevent natural drainage.

Aging drainage infrastructure: Many cities’ stormwater systems cannot handle today’s extreme rainfalls.

Climate change: Intensified storms bring sudden heavy rainfall that overwhelms cities.

High population density: Disasters impact more people in urban centers, magnifying the risks.

Dongguan is not an isolated case. Cities across China and around the world face similar threats, meaning preparation is no longer optional—it is essential.

China’s Efforts Against Extreme Weather

In recent years, extreme weather events have become more frequent across China, from torrential rains and floods to heat waves and typhoons. Recognizing these risks, the Chinese government has been making major investments in disaster preparedness and emergency response:

Dedicated Rescue Equipment Procurement: Local governments and fire brigades have strengthened their fleets with advanced emergency drainage systems, including slurry pumps, hydraulic power units, hydraulic concrete demolition packages and rescue robots.

National Flood-Control Projects: Supported by the trillion-yuan special treasury bond initiative, large-scale flood-control infrastructure and emergency response facilities are being upgraded nationwide.

Urban Resilience Programs: Key cities are building “sponge cities” with better water-absorbing capacity, while also integrating mobile rescue equipment into municipal response systems.

These efforts have shown positive results in recent floods: faster drainage, shorter rescue times, and reduced economic losses. The Importance of Hydraulic Systems in Flood Defense

Compared to conventional electric pumps, hydraulic systems offer:

  • High Power in Compact Form – Slurry pumps can move large water volumes with sediment and debris quickly.
  • Independence from Grid Power – A hydraulic power unit operates even during blackouts.
  • Versatility – A single power pack can drive pumps, post drivers, or post pullers.
  • Reliability in Harsh Environments – Hydraulic pumps handle sludge, debris, and sediment better than standard pumps.

How Cities Can Prepare for Sudden Urban Floods Like Dongguan’s

✅Invest in Mobile Flood-Control Equipment
Stockpile slurry pumps and compact hydraulic power units in strategic locations.

✅Train Emergency Teams
Ensure responders know how to deploy portable drainage systems within minutes of heavy rainfall.

✅Develop Rapid-Response Units
Equip fire brigades and municipal teams with trailer-mounted hydraulic pump systems for immediate action.

✅Use Smart Flood Monitoring
Cities should deploy sensor-based flood monitoring networks in key areas such as low-lying districts, underpasses, and riverbanks. Real-time data on rainfall, water levels, and drainage system pressure can be transmitted to central control platforms, enabling authorities to issue early warnings and activate pumps before water reaches dangerous levels. This proactive monitoring greatly reduces response time and minimizes damage.
